WebThiamin (vitamin B1) helps the body's cells change carbohydrates into energy. The main role of carbohydrates is to provide energy for the body, especially the brain and nervous … WebFresh, whole foods like meat, fish, dairy and whole grains provide ample supplies of B vitamins. However, if those foods are processed, the integrity of the B vitamins is jeopardized, as many of them are sensitive to heat, light, air and long storage times.

WebMay 24, 2024 · Are There Natural Foods That Will Help Thicken Blood? Pork chops are one of the best sources of thiamin in the diet. Image Credit: Nikolay_Donetsk/iStock/GettyImages A pork chop can provide nearly a day's worth of thiamin, with 1.1 milligrams or 96 percent of the DV in one 6-ounce cooked serving.
